This square fair hall, covering a total area of 26,000 m², is the largest structure on the fairground of the “Messe Düsseldorf”. It is located near the Rheinstadion and designed for sport and concert events.
The main structure consists of four 165 m long truss girders which are arranged right-angled in plan and supported by truss columns inside and tension members outside of the hall. The main area of 90 × 90 m without any columns is covered by a cable supported roof structure. Secondary a space frame structure with 27 000 bars is provided. The building gets its light appearance by a glass facade above a 6 m high concrete base.
Length: 165 m
Width: 165 m
Max. height: 39.5 m
Base area: 26,000 m²
Volume hall: 630,300 m³
Steel structure: 90 m max. girder span, 8.50 m girder height, 2.300 t steel
